Nationally ranked startup accelerator Gener8tor has announced which five local companies will receive intensive and individualized coaching as part of the gBeta Indy program launched earlier this year.

Fifty-eight companies applied for the fall class—six more than for spring.

The local companies that will be a part of the fall class are:
-Encamp, which automates hazardous-material-inventory reporting.
-Little Nugget, which organizes digital photo albums.
-SmileML, which makes software that annotates user emotions in interview videos and aggregates insights into a dashboard.
-The Bee Corp., which applies data analytics to beehives to help growers with pollination.
-ThickStat, which has a natural-language voice platform that delivers actionable business insights in real time.

GBeta is a free accelerator for early-stage companies with local roots. Participants receive coaching plus access to Gener8tor’s national network of mentors, customers, corporate partners and investors. FairWinds Advisors is pleased to be a mentor for the program.
